Gerry Ann Craney Grasso, “Memere” 73 of Kestner Lane passed away on Saturday, April 29, 2017 at her residence surrounded by her family.  She fought a battle with ALS with all the strength she had.

Born in Troy, she was the daughter of the late Joseph P. Craney and Irene E. Perry Craney and beloved wife of Lawrence Grasso, they would have been married 40 years in June.

Raised and educated in Troy, she was a graduate of Troy High School.  Gerry retired in 1998 after 30 years as a Supervisor with the New York State Department of Civil Service and previously with the Department of Labor.  Gerry will be remembered for her humble and gentle nature, a compassionate and generous woman who gave of herself wholeheartedly to her family and friends.  She enjoyed gardening and was an avid reader.  She was a communicant of Our Lady of Victory Church, Troy.
